Market Definition & Overview
The Building Insulation Materials Market comprises the manufacturing, distribution, and sale of various products engineered to enhance the thermal, acoustic, and fire performance of residential, commercial, and industrial buildings. These materials are crucial for minimizing heat transfer, reducing noise pollution, and improving fire resistance, thereby contributing to significant energy savings, increased occupant comfort, and adherence to building codes. Key material categories include mineral wool, fiberglass, rigid foam boards (EPS, XPS, polyisocyanurate), spray foam, and natural insulation, applied in both new construction and renovation projects worldwide.

Regional Analysis
- Europe is the leading region in building insulation, driven by stringent energy efficiency mandates, well-established green building codes, and a strong emphasis on reducing carbon emissions from the built environment. This regulatory push fosters continuous innovation and adoption of high-performance insulation solutions across its mature markets.
- Asia-Pacific is the fastest-growing market, propelled by rapid urbanization, significant infrastructure development, and rising awareness of energy conservation. Emerging economies like China and India are witnessing increasing adoption of modern insulation materials due to changing building codes and improved living standards.
- A noteworthy trend in North America is the escalating demand for sustainable and bio-based insulation materials, alongside a focus on whole-building performance and airtightness. Regulations promoting net-zero ready buildings and enhanced energy codes are accelerating the adoption of advanced, eco-friendly insulation solutions.

Recent Market Developments
Kingspan Launches New Sustainable Insulation Products for Net-Zero Buildings
Kingspan Group introduced a new range of advanced, low-carbon and bio-based insulation solutions, aimed at accelerating the construction industry's transition towards net-zero energy buildings and reducing embodied carbon.
Rockwool Announces Major Investment in North American Production Capacity
Rockwool revealed plans for a significant expansion of its stone wool insulation manufacturing footprint in North America, investing hundreds of millions to meet rising demand for energy-efficient building solutions driven by stricter codes.
Saint-Gobain Acquires Leading European XPS Insulation Manufacturer
Saint-Gobain finalized the acquisition of a prominent European producer of extruded polystyrene (XPS) insulation, bolstering its portfolio of high-performance thermal solutions and strengthening its presence in key continental markets.
Knauf Insulation Forms Strategic Partnership for Prefabricated Construction
Knauf Insulation announced a new partnership with a major modular building manufacturer to develop and integrate optimized insulation systems into prefabricated units, enhancing efficiency and sustainability in off-site construction.
